Free, Online Study Guides

The Triumph College Admissions Online Study Guide for SAT and the TCA Online Study Guide for ACT are free online tools available to help you prepare for taking the PSAT, SAT, or ACT. You may use these study guides at any time. Use the study guides to learn more about the test, review specific skills, take practice quizzes, and track your progress.

Free, Online Prep Course

Within the Triumph Online Study Guide, you will also find FinalPrep for the SAT and ACT, online sessions designed for preparation the week before the test. FinalPrep helps you to review the structure, format, skills, and test-taking tips you need before you take the test.

How to Log In and Use Triumph Online Study Guide & FinalPrep

Step 1 

Click on the link to your school's TCA Online Study Guide website (at left). This will bring you to the Online Study Guide where you can log in.

Step 2 

Log into the Student Study Guide Homepage

  • Enter your MCPS 6 digit Student ID # as the username (Note: If you don’t know your MCPS Student ID #, go to your school’s office and ask them to look it up for you.)
  • Enter your MCPS 6 digit Student ID # as the password
  • Click the “login” button

Step 3 

Select a Test Preparation Option

  • SAT Study Guide
  • PSAT Study Guide
  • ACT Study Guide
  • FinalPrep for the SAT
  • FinalPrep for the ACT

Step 4 

Once you are in your selected test preparation option, begin with the overview and complete the steps as directed.

If you are completing a study guide, plan to spend a minimum of ten hours to get the most out of the guide. FinalPrep will take between 2 and 2 ½ hours. You do not have to complete either program in one sitting. Break up the work and pace yourself.
